Fishing with Two Lines: A Hybrid Approach to Spatial Transcriptomic Discovery
2026-01-08
Abstract excerpt
Spatial transcriptomics faces a trade-off between the number of genes assayed and depth of per-gene sensitivity. We developed a ‘dual chemistry’ method that combines the high sensitivity of a 10X Genomics Xenium V1 custom panel (up to 480 genes) with the broad coverage of the Prime 5K panel (5001 genes) on a single tissue section.
